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of optical glass edging equipment technology, specifically to an automatic diamond wheel dressing and balancing device for an optical glass edging machine. Background Technology
[0002] Optical glass, due to its high light transmittance and high flatness, is widely used in high-end fields such as optical instruments and display panels. The edge grinding process demands stringent precision, and the diamond grinding wheel, as the core component in this operation, directly determines the processing quality of the optical glass through its surface flatness and operational balance. To ensure the grinding wheel's performance, related technologies typically incorporate wheel dressing structures and balance monitoring structures to maintain the wheel's normal operating condition.
[0003] However, in existing technologies, the dressing and balance monitoring of grinding wheels are generally carried out separately, which has significant technical defects: most devices adopt the mode of "dressing first, then stopping for monitoring" or "intermittently stopping for monitoring during dressing", that is, after the variable speed motor drives the grinding wheel to rotate and the dressing disc completes the grinding and dressing of the grinding wheel, the grinding wheel must be stopped first, and then the balance status of the grinding wheel is detected by the balance monitoring component; even if a few devices can monitor while the grinding wheel is rotating, there are problems of low monitoring frequency and data feedback delay, and it is impossible to achieve full synchronization of monitoring and dressing. This lagging monitoring method makes it impossible to capture dynamic imbalances that occur during actual grinding operations in real time. When the grinding wheel becomes unbalanced due to uneven wear, force deviation, or other factors, the imbalance will be directly transmitted to the optical glass edging process, causing equipment vibration, edging trajectory deviation, and other problems. This will lead to defects such as scratches, chipping, and dimensional deviations on the optical glass surface, severely reducing the yield of finished products. At the same time, frequent downtime monitoring will also interrupt the edging process, reduce overall processing efficiency, and increase equipment start-up and shutdown losses. Summary of the Invention
[0004] The purpose of this invention is to provide an automatic dressing and balancing device for diamond grinding wheels in optical glass edging machines, so as to solve the problems of asynchronous and delayed monitoring of diamond grinding, dressing and balancing of diamond grinding wheels in existing optical glass edging machines, which leads to large processing errors and low finished product qualification rate.
[0005]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ides the following technical solution: an automatic diamond wheel dressing and balancing device for an optical glass edging machine, comprising a device base, a drive mechanism, and a balance monitoring module; A support base is fixedly welded to one side of the upper surface of the equipment base. An intelligent control box is fixedly welded to the upper end of the support base. A slide rail is fixedly welded to the inner surface of the lower end of the support base. A bracket is slidably sleeved on one side of the upper end of the slide rail. The drive mechanism is fixedly installed inside the bracket, and a grinding wheel body is fixedly installed at the front end of the drive mechanism, with the grinding wheel body located at the center of the inner side of the intelligent control box and the bracket. The balance monitoring module is fixedly installed in the center of the slide rail.

[0015]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present invention are: The present invention features a synchronous motor-driven bracket that slides along a slide rail to adjust the spacing, allowing for flexible adaptation to grinding wheel bodies of different sizes, thus overcoming the limitations of existing technologies. Simultaneously, a rotary motor specifically drives the clamping arm and arc-shaped baffle to achieve clamping and bidirectional limiting of the inner side of the grinding wheel body's axis. The clamping structure and power drive are specifically matched, significantly improving stability compared to the simple clamping of existing technologies. This prevents displacement or loosening during grinding wheel rotation, ensuring stable operation of subsequent grinding and monitoring work.
[0016] In this invention, both dressing disc one and dressing disc two are manually height-adjusted by rotating handle one and handle two respectively. The operator can directly drive the screw transmission through the handle according to the actual wear condition of the grinding wheel body and the grinding requirements to achieve precise fine-tuning of the dressing disc height. The adjustment process is intuitive and convenient. At the same time, the two dressing discs on both sides can be adjusted independently and kept in parallel relative settings, which can ensure the uniformity of grinding and dressing on both sides of the grinding wheel. Compared with the automatic adjustment structure of the prior art, the adjustment accuracy is higher and more in line with the flexible needs of actual working scenarios.
[0017] This invention, while the variable speed motor drives the grinding wheel to rotate and grind, and the dressing disc performs grinding and dressing simultaneously, the balance monitoring module performs real-time monitoring throughout the process. Through the coordinated action of the roller, pressure sensor, and multi-channel data acquisition instrument, it can instantly capture unbalanced pressure fluctuations during the grinding wheel rotation, quickly provide early warnings, and can adjust the grinding wheel speed or pause the operation. This achieves synchronous linkage between grinding and balance monitoring. Compared with the lagging monitoring of existing technologies, it can promptly avoid processing errors caused by grinding wheel imbalance, significantly improving the processing accuracy and finished product qualification rate of optical glass edge grinding. Then, the grinding wheel rotation and grinding operation are started. The controller activates the variable speed motor 64 fixedly installed at the rear end inside the bearing chamber 61. The core function of the variable speed motor 64 is to drive the grinding wheel body 7 to rotate. The output end drives the spindle 65 to rotate (the front end of the spindle 65 extends through the baffle 62 into the connecting chamber 63 and is rotatably connected to the center of the front surface of the connecting chamber 63). The front end of the spindle 65 is fixedly connected to the grinding wheel body 7 through a flange, thereby driving the fixed grinding wheel body 7 to rotate synchronously. The speed is adjusted by the variable speed motor 64 according to the grinding operation requirements. During the rotation of the grinding wheel body 7, its two outer surfaces are in close contact with dressing disc 1 34 and dressing disc 2 56 respectively. Since dressing disc 1 34 and dressing disc 2 56 are movably embedded in the inner side of the corresponding slider, the grinding and dressing of both sides of the grinding wheel body 7 is achieved through the frictional contact between the dressing disc and the grinding wheel body 7. Remove the wear layer and uneven parts on the surface of the grinding wheel to ensure the working accuracy of the grinding wheel; during the continuous rotation and grinding of the grinding wheel body 7, the balance monitoring module 8 performs real-time detection simultaneously. The monitoring position calibration has been completed at the initial stage of device startup. The controller activates the rotary motor 44, which drives the screw 43 fixedly installed in the center of the slide rail 4 to rotate. The slide plate 81 (the core load-bearing component of the balance monitoring module 8) connected by the threaded drive at the outer end of the screw 43 slides along the preset installation groove inside the slide rail 4 until the roller 84 fixedly installed on the upper surface of the slide plate 81 through the pressure rod 83 tightly abuts against the outer side of the lower surface of the grinding wheel body 7, and the rotary motor 44 stops running.During the rotation of the grinding wheel body 7, if an imbalance occurs, it will generate periodic pressure fluctuations on the roller shaft 84. These pressure fluctuations are transmitted through the pressure push rod 83 to the pressure sensor 82 fixedly installed on the upper surface of the slide plate 81. The pressure sensor captures the pressure fluctuation signal in real time and transmits the signal to the multi-channel data acquisition instrument 86 through the shielded connection cable 85 fixedly connected to the outside. The multi-channel data acquisition instrument 86 processes and analyzes the received pressure signal to determine whether the balance state of the grinding wheel body 7 exceeds a preset threshold. If the balance state is normal, it continuously outputs a normal operation signal; if it exceeds the preset threshold, it immediately sends an imbalance warning signal to the controller of the intelligent control box 3. After receiving the signal, the system issues a warning to the operator via the human-machine interface 31. Simultaneously, it can reduce the rotation speed of the grinding wheel body 7 or pause the operation according to a preset program, allowing the operator to make adjustments.
